A staggering 15% of hospital beds across the Netherlands are currently occupied by patients battling influenza, a figure that’s forcing the cancellation of non-emergency surgeries and straining emergency room resources. This isn’t simply a seasonal spike; it’s a harbinger of a future where unpredictable and potentially more severe flu seasons become the norm, demanding a fundamental rethinking of healthcare infrastructure and preventative strategies. The current situation, impacting hospitals like Frisius MC and Amersfoort, is a critical stress test – and the results are raising serious questions about our preparedness.

The Impact on Elective Procedures and Emergency Care
The immediate consequence of overwhelmed hospitals is the postponement of elective surgeries, impacting patients awaiting critical procedures. But the ripple effects extend far beyond scheduled operations. Emergency rooms become overcrowded, leading to longer wait times and potentially compromised care for all patients, not just those with the flu. The situation in Amersfoort, with the establishment of a crisis team and special ward, illustrates the drastic measures hospitals are taking to cope – measures that are unsustainable in the long term.

The Rise of Predictive Analytics and AI
Imagine a system that can predict flu outbreaks weeks in advance, allowing hospitals to proactively increase staffing, secure resources, and implement preventative measures. This is no longer science fiction. Artificial intelligence (AI) and machine learning algorithms, analyzing data from sources like social media, search queries, and wastewater monitoring, are showing promising results in forecasting flu activity. These tools can provide invaluable lead time for healthcare providers to prepare.
Telemedicine and Remote Patient Monitoring
Telemedicine offers a powerful solution for managing mild to moderate flu cases remotely, reducing the burden on overwhelmed emergency rooms. Remote patient monitoring, utilizing wearable sensors and connected devices, can track vital signs and alert healthcare providers to potential complications, enabling early intervention and preventing hospitalizations. The expansion of these technologies is not just a convenience; it’s a necessity.
Investing in Hospital Capacity and Flexibility
While technology can help mitigate the impact of flu surges, it’s also essential to invest in physical infrastructure. This includes increasing hospital bed capacity, creating flexible ward spaces that can be quickly adapted to accommodate surges, and ensuring adequate supplies of essential medications and equipment. A modular hospital design, capable of rapid expansion, could become a standard feature of future healthcare facilities.

How can individuals contribute to reducing the strain on healthcare systems during flu season?
Individuals can play a crucial role by getting vaccinated, practicing good hygiene (handwashing, covering coughs), staying home when sick, and utilizing telemedicine options for non-emergency care. Proactive self-care is a vital component of a resilient healthcare system.
